Ryan Babel

According to an “exclusive” report in the "News of the World", the disgruntled Liverpool winger/striker Ryan Babel will be moving to FC Bayern München in January. The British tabloid reports that Babel's representatives are working overtime to push through a loan switch to the Allianz Arena, with Die Roten to be given a £9 million option to make the move permanent in the summer.

Nerlinger: Bayern are not interested in Babel

Quote:
"I can assure you that we're not interested in bringing Babel to Munich. I know nothing about such a transfer and that means that nothing is going on," said Nerlinger to Liga Total.

"This has nothing to do with Babel's qualities, but we have plenty of options in his position. Both Ivica Olic and Mario Gomez are in superb form and we don't need another attacker."
